  • Patent number: 8913781
    Abstract: Systems and methods for audience monitoring are provided that include receiving an input including a recording or live feed of an audience composed of several persons, detecting foreground of the input, performing blob segmentation of the input, and analyzing human presence on each segmented blob by identifying at least one person, identifying a spatial distribution of at least one identified person, determining a dwell time of at least one identified person, determining a temporal distribution of at least one identified person, and determining a gaze direction of at least one identified person. Such detecting provides the ability to track individual persons present in the audience, and how long they remain in the audience. The method also provides the ability to determine gaze direction of persons in the audience, and how long one or more persons are gazing in a particular direction.

  • Patent number: 8457356
    Abstract: Methods and systems are provided to determine a target tracking box that surrounds a moving target. The pixels that define an image within the target tracking box can be classified as background pixels, foreground pixels, and changing pixels which may include pixels of an articulation, such as a portion of the target that moves relatively to the target tracking box. Identification of background image pixels improves the signal-to-noise ratio of the image, which is defined as the ratio between the number of pixels belonging to the foreground to the number of changing pixels, and which is used to track the moving target. Accordingly, tracking of small and multiple moving targets becomes possible because of the increased signal-to-noise ratio.

  • Patent number: 8179440
    Abstract: Method and system for objects surveillance and real-time activity recognition is based on analysis of spatio-temporal images of individuals under surveillance where a spatio-temporal volume occupied by each individual is decomposed by crossing the same at specific heights to form 2-dimensional slices, each containing representation of trajectory of the motion of corresponding portions of the individual body. The symmetry of the trajectories (Gait DNA) is analyzed and classified to generate data indicative of a type of activity of the individual based on the symmetry or asymmetry of the Gait DNA in each 2-dimensional slice. An effective occlusion handling ability is implemented which permits to restore the occluded silhouette of an individual.
